Quote:

Originally Posted by 06VT365 (Post 763)
The 6.0 is one of the most misunderstood engines out there. It got a really bad rap in the begining that it just couldn't overcome, when honestly, if you wanted to make it an extremely reliable engine it isn't all that expensive nor all that difficult.

EGR Delete $200
ARP's $450
Gaskets $250
Coolant Flush to ELC and Coolant Filter - $300ish

thats doing all the work yourself but yea they have a list now of what you need and what you need to watch for

Installed the fuel pressure gauge Saturday morning and it was very simple actually. And thanks to ford for running wires through the firewall and leaving both ends free only have one wires passing through the firewall and easily disconnected on the other side.

Pressure never got. Below 60 psi. And I also loaded my geadhead srl+ tune that's got more boost than the srl I was running. Playing the game of how long till I can lift the heads hahaa

http://i615.photobucket.com/albums/t...S/6c353bea.jpg

06VT365 03-25-2012 02:38 PM

psi looks good. When I first put mine on last year it was 50 at idle and would drop below 40 at WOT!! So I did the blue spring upgrade and it has bee. Right at 72 at idle, and will drop to 55ish at wot running my looney tune. Seems to be a bit low still at WOT to me.

Agjake11 03-25-2012 03:56 PM

Yea this is with the blue spring installed. Haven't gone really WOT yet as its not exactly safe with this tune haha. Didn't want to lift the Rafa just yet haha. But tells me that the stock pump is good for now and I can hold off on the a1000
